在当今数字化时代,人工智能(AI)技术的飞速发展正深刻地改变着我们的生活方式,其中教育领域也受到了前所未有的影响。人工智能不仅为教育带来了新的教学手段和方法,还激发了无限的创意潜能。本文将探讨人工智能如何革新教育,以及它如何助力学生发展创新思维和解决未来挑战的能力。
人工智能在教育中的应用
1. 个性化学习
人工智能能够根据每个学生的学习进度、能力和兴趣,提供个性化的学习方案。通过分析学生的学习数据,AI系统可以推荐适合的学习材料和路径,从而提高学习效率。
# 伪代码示例:个性化学习推荐系统
def personalized_learning(student_data, course_catalog):
recommended_courses = []
for course in course_catalog:
if matches_student_interests(student_data, course):
recommended_courses.append(course)
return recommended_courses
# 假设函数,用于匹配学生兴趣和课程
def matches_student_interests(student_data, course):
# 根据学生数据(如学习历史、成绩、兴趣等)和课程内容进行匹配
# 返回布尔值,表示是否推荐该课程
pass
2. 智能辅导
AI辅导系统能够提供即时的学习支持,帮助学生解决学习中的问题。这些系统通常包括问答功能、自动评分和反馈机制。
# 伪代码示例:智能辅导系统
class AI_Tutor:
def __init__(self, knowledge_base):
self.knowledge_base = knowledge_base
def answer_question(self, question):
answer = self.find_answer(question)
return answer
def find_answer(self, question):
# 在知识库中查找与问题相关的答案
# 返回答案文本
pass
3. 情境模拟与虚拟现实
人工智能可以创建虚拟的学习环境,让学生在模拟的真实场景中进行学习。例如,医学专业的学生可以通过VR技术模拟手术过程。
激发无限创意潜能
1. 创意思维工具
AI工具可以帮助学生进行创意思维,例如通过生成新的想法、概念或设计。
# 伪代码示例:创意思维工具
class CreativeThinkingTool:
def generate_ideas(self, base_idea):
# 基于基础想法生成新的创意
# 返回创意列表
pass
2. 创新项目支持
人工智能可以支持学生进行创新项目,提供数据分析和预测,帮助学生做出更有根据的决策。
# 伪代码示例:创新项目支持
class InnovationProjectSupport:
def analyze_data(self, data):
# 分析项目数据
# 返回分析结果
pass
def predict_outcomes(self, data):
# 基于数据分析预测项目结果
# 返回预测结果
pass
3. 跨学科合作
AI技术可以促进不同学科之间的合作,鼓励学生从多个角度思考问题,从而激发创新。
结论
人工智能在教育中的应用正在推动教育领域的变革,它不仅提高了学习效率,还激发了学生的无限创意潜能。通过个性化学习、智能辅导、情境模拟与虚拟现实等多种方式,AI正成为培养学生未来竞争力的关键因素。随着AI技术的不断进步,我们有理由相信,教育将迎来更加美好的未来。